As a cardiologist in Murrells Inlet, Dr. Friedman is trained to deliver extensive therapy for the cardiovascular system and heart. Heart illnesses that may be diagnosed and remedied by a cardiologist may include rheumatic heart disease, congenital heart defects, coronary artery disease, heart failure, heart aneurysms, angina and arrhythmia, among others. Dr. Friedman often sees individuals for symptoms like difficulty breathing, dizziness or chest pains, among others.
As an internist in Murrells Inlet, SC, Dr. Daniel Friedman serves as a primary care provider for adults. He diagnoses and treats a wide range of conditions, including cross-system illnesses that may affect multiple organic systems. Dr. Friedman may also refer patients to a specialist when required. For example, patients with diabetic complications may be referred to an endocrinologist for further treatment.
